Thohanbwa: Art, Reign & Overview

Thohanbwa (Burmese: သိုဟန်ဘွား, pronounced ; Shan: သိူဝ်ႁၢၼ်ၾႃ့; 1505 – May 1542) was king of Ava from 1527 to 1542. The eldest son of Sawlon of Mohnyin was a commander who actively participated in Monhyin's numerous raids of Ava's territories in the first quarter of 16th century.
